Jaranwala, (Pakistan Point News - 24th Feb, 2018) : Six more dengue cases were surfaced in Jaranwala on Saturday after which tally has mounted to 35. Two children suffering from chickenpox were also hospitalized. Health Department said that six people including Shahnawaz, Hassan Walayat, Abdullah, Zaham Abbas, Suriya Bibi, Umer Hayat and Uzma Ijaz hailing from different areas and shifted to Tehsil Headquarters (THQ) Hospital Jaranwala were found affected with dengue virus.

With recent cases tally of dengue cases has mounted to 35. Two children Urooj Fatima 05, and her three-year-old brother Hassan affected of Chickenpox were also hospitalized. The Health Department said that steps were being taken to overcome the dengue fever and chickenpox across the district, especially the areas of Jaranwala affected most of the two diseases. Vaccination campaign against dengue and chickenpox has also been launched in the said areas, the health officials said.
